What is Redispersible Polymer Powder?
It is a white or off-white free-flowing powder that improves the properties of mortar.
It is prepared by spray-drying the polymer emulsion, which, when redispersed in water, can form a stable polymer solution.
The different types of RDP are acrylic, vinyl acetate, and ethylene-based polymer.
It contains Polyvinyl alcohol (PVA), which acts as a protective colloid that enhances mortars’ durability, flexibility, and bonding strength.


What are the advantages of using Redispersible Polymer Powder in Mortar?
RD powder when mixed in water, dissolves to make a fine polymer particle.
These particles help in the perfect binding of mortar components together and help in improving water & crack resistance, adhesion, and making the mortar more efficient and durable.
Importance of RD Powders in Mortars:
Boost Workability
RD powders used in mortars are easy & smooth to apply which saves time and cost of labor.
Enhances Adhesion
The use of RD powders in mortar helps in creating a very good bond between tiles, concrete, and bricks to give a long-lasting structure.
Increases Water Retention
It provides Improvement in overall strength by slowing down the drying process thus allowing proper hydration of cement.
Promotes Flexibility
Old tradition mortars were rigid and more likely to create cracks however using RD powders in mortars improves the elasticity allowing it to bear fluctuation in weather conditions and slight movements.
Durability
With the use of RDPs in mortar there is a reduction in wear and tear making it last for a longer time.
Minimizes Water Absorption
RD powder provides the advantage of water resistance thus restricting the penetration of moisture and preventing and protecting of structure from related damages.
Impactful & Abrasion Resistance
RD powder plays a crucial role for mortars used in high-traffic areas such as commercials and industrial settings.
The Use of RDP in Mortars in Various Applications
Due to the numerous benefits, RDP is used in various mortar applications
1. Plaster and Rendering Mortar

RPDs in mortar increase the crack resistance, and surface smoothness thereby improving durability and strength.
2. Grouts &Tile Adhesives

RD powders used in grouts and tile adhesives helps in providing elasticity and minimize cracks in tiles.
It creates a strong bond between tiles and surfaces.
It provides ease in construction activity and also workability.
The use of RD powders in Grouts can improve the toughness of mortars and restrict the entrance of water.
3. External Insulation and Finishing Systems (EIFS)
It gives good adhesion to insulation boards and provides better thermal insulation and durability.
There are bonding mortars and plastering mortars.
Plastering mortars work on the mechanical strength, durability, crack, and resistance of the insulation system.
Bonding mortars make sure that the EPS boards are perfectly bonded with each other. It helps in improving the bonding strength.
4. Repair Mortar
Using RD powders in repair mortars helps in rendering long-lasting repairs by strengthening weaker or cracked areas in the buildings.
It increases the efficiency of mortar.
5. Self-levelling Mortar
RDPs in mortars provide benefits of prevention of cracks and uniform flowability and provide very good surface hardness and durability.
6. Waterproof Mortar

It provides a water resistance layer for rooftops, bathrooms, and basements and protects against damage from water.
Dosages of Redispersible Polymer Powder
The standard recommended dosage of RD powders ranges from 1 % to 5 % of the total dry mix weight.
However, this dose may vary according to the applications and properties.
Points to be kept in mind while selecting RDP
For choosing the right kind of RDP in mortar the below points should be considered
- Ash Contends
The lower the ash content, the better the purity and the performance
- Polymer Type
Selection is to be made based on the need for waterproofing, flexibility, and adhesion.
- Compatibility with the Dry Mix
It should be ensured that there is proper compatibility with the other additives in mortar.

What is the HS code for Redispersible Polymer powder?
The HS code for Redispersible Polymer powder is 38244090 (3905.91) which can be easily remembered for business needs.
